AngularJS has angular.copy() to deep copy objects and arrays.

Does Angular also have something like that?

    You can also use:

    JSON.parse(JSON.stringify(Object))

    if it's on your scope, it's in every Angular component, directive, etc. and it's also on every node environment.

    Unless you have a circular reference, it should work and will effectively dissociate your variable reference to the original object.
